I am not sure of Blanche's dates. The headstone that is shared with Eli shows a birth year of 1917, but census records and obituary reflect 1912. There is no date of death on the headstone, either...so it makes me wonder if she is even buried next to Eli. I may have to look into that more to confirm.
I also linked a Lee Collins in the same cemetery. Due to the fact that her first husband was a Lee Collins (and this one is in the same cemetery) and he died before she married married Eli (in 1957), I am guessing this is the correct person.

Blanche O. Anttila
Died: Saturday, August 14, 2004
Age: 91
Lapeer
Blanche O. Anttila, 91, of Lapeer (formerly of Pontiac and Haines City, Fla.), died Saturday, Aug. 14, 2004.
She was born Oct. 21, 1912, in Cadillac, to Darius and Edna (Malone) Oatman. She married Eli J. Anttila Sr. in 1957 in Bowling Green, Ohio.
She enjoyed gardening, traveling and, most importantly, spending time with her family.
She is survived by her children, Betty (Don) Anderson of Lapeer and Eli J. Anttila Jr. of Ortonville; grandchildren, Danny, Jamie, Lee, Cathy, Pam, Terry, Lynn, Lori, Loretta and Greg; eight great-grandchildren; one great-great-grandchild; and siblings, Norman Oatman of Davenport, Fla., Phyllis (Wesley) Keene of White Lake, and Mary Oatman of Haines City, Fla.
She was preceded in death by her first husband, Lee Collins; second husband, Eli J. Anttila Sr. in 1993; two daughters; one son; two sisters and one brother.
Funeral services were Monday (Aug. 16) at Muir Brothers Funeral Home, Lapeer. The Rev. Burt Davis officiated. Burial was in Davisburg Cemetery in Davisburg.
Arrangements by Muir Brothers Funeral Home, Lapeer.
